## Command Substitution.
|
||||
|
||||
Use `$()` instead of `` ` ` ``.
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
# Right.
|
||||
var="$(command)"
|
||||
|
||||
# Wrong.
|
||||
var=`command`
|
||||
|
||||
# $() can easily be nested whereas `` cannot.
|
||||
var="$(command "$(command)")"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Function Declaration.
|
||||
|
||||
Don't use the `function` keyword, it reduces compatibility with older versions of `bash`.
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
# Right.
|
||||
do_something() {
|
||||
# ...
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
# Wrong.
|
||||
function do_something() {
|
||||
# ...
|
||||
}
|
||||
```

## Open the user's preferred text editor.
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
"$EDITOR" "$file"
|
||||
|
||||
# NOTE: This variable may be empty, set a fallback value.
|
||||
"${EDITOR:-vi}" "$file"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Get the name of the current function.
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
# Current function.
|
||||
"${FUNCNAME[0]}"
|
||||
|
||||
# Parent function.
|
||||
"${FUNCNAME[1]}"
|
||||
|
||||
# So on and so forth.
|
||||
"${FUNCNAME[2]}"
|
||||
"${FUNCNAME[3]}"
|
||||
|
||||
# All functions including parents.
|
||||
"${FUNCNAME[@]}"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Get the host-name of the system.
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
"$HOSTNAME"
|
||||
|
||||
# NOTE: This variable may be empty.
|
||||
# Optionally set a fallback to the hostname command.
|
||||
"${HOSTNAME:-$(hostname)}"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Get the architecture of the Operating System.
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
"$HOSTTYPE"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Get the name of the Operating System / Kernel.
|
||||
|
||||
This can be used to add conditional support for different Operating
|
||||
Systems without needing to call `uname`.
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
"$OSTYPE"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Get the current working directory.
|
||||
|
||||
This is an alternative to the `pwd` built-in.
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
"$PWD"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Get the number of seconds the script has been running.
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
"$SECONDS"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||

## Convert a hex color to RGB.
|
||||
|
||||
**Example Function:**
|
||||
|
||||
```sh
|
||||
hex_to_rgb() {
|
||||
# Usage: hex_to_rgb "#FFFFFF"
|
||||
((r=16#${1:1:2}))
|
||||
((g=16#${1:3:2}))
|
||||
((b=16#${1:5:6}))
|
||||
|
||||
printf '%s\n' "$r $g $b"
|
||||
}
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
**Example Usage:**
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
$ hex_to_rgb "#FFFFFF"
|
||||
255 255 255
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
## Convert an RGB color to hex.
|
||||
|
||||
**Example Function:**
|
||||
|
||||
```sh
|
||||
rgb_to_hex() {
|
||||
# Usage: rgb_to_hex "r" "g" "b"
|
||||
printf '#%02x%02x%02x\n' "$1" "$2" "$3"
|
||||
}
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
**Example Usage:**
|
||||
|
||||
```shell
|
||||
$ rgb_to_hex "255" "255" "255"
|
||||
#FFFFFF
|
||||
```
